## Environment Variables — Questrail Public API Pagination

Support team: cursor-based pagination is controlled by `PAGE_SIZE_DEFAULT` (25) and `PAGE_SIZE_MAX` (100). If a customer reports truncated results, verify these before escalating. Cursor tokens are signed server-side, and the signing service requires a credential, which is set on the line immediately following this one.

secret setting of bagag-kajof: RELAY_SECRET8=d9a517d5

# Building Access — Summer Intern Cohort Arrival

The new intern cohort for the Fennick Programme starts Monday at Ashworth Plaza. Team assistants should meet their interns in the second-floor atrium at 09:00 and walk them through the lift lobbies and fire exits. Permanent badges are issued Wednesday once photos are processed. Until then, interns use the visitor gates with assistant escort. For the shared induction room, use the temporary entry code below.

staff pass of fajof-fawif = bdg-ES-2

Document Transport — Master Copies (Bramley Print Shop)

Dispatch desk procedure. Master copies for Bramley Print Shop travel in the red folio case only, one run per day, never with general post. Log the case number out and back. No photocopies leave the building; masters return same day after plating. Driver waits while the shop checks page counts. At the counter, the courier carries out the hand-over instruction below.

dispatch memo: the sorius tamius courier leaves the praeth ledger at gate 4873 under passcode 928014